Quasi-Periodic Gaussian Process Rotation Period Posterior Samples Of Kepler Light Curves.

Authors: Angus, Ruth; Morton, Timothy; Aigrain, Suzanne; Foreman-Mackey, Daniel; Rajpaul, Vinesh;

Quasi-Periodic Gaussian Process Rotation Period Posterior Samples Of Kepler Light Curves.

Abstract

.h5 files containing light curves, hyperparameter priors, period priors and posterior samples for the QP-GP rotation period model in Angus, Morton, Aigrain, Foreman-Mackey & Rajpaul (2017). koi_results_02_15.tgz contains posterior samples for 1132 Kepler objects of interest. results_acfprior_02_16.tgz contains posterior samples for 998 simulated light curves (previously published in Aigrain et al., 2015: https://arxiv.org/abs/1504.04029) with an ACF-based prior. results_noprior_02_16.tgz contains posterior samples for 997 simulated light curves (previously published in Aigrain et al., 2015) with an uninformative prior. To load the samples in python: >>> df = pd.read_hdf("<filename>", key="samples") >>> ln_period_samples = df.ln_period >>> ln_A_samples = df.ln_A >>> ln_l_samples = df.ln_l >>> ln_G_samples = df.ln_G >>> ln_sigma_samples = df.ln_sigma
